Tart cherry, ripe plum and black cherry flavors and barely a trace of detectable oak character make this a lively, fruit-driven wine. The aroma has touches of clove and black pepper, the texture is not too rich but braced with firm acidity and tannins that keep the fruit flavors zooming along through the finish. Jim Gordon
